A Minor Annoyance You Need to Know About (The “Fun Killer”)

I have to warn you about something. It drives me crazy. Many UK casinos that offer no deposit bonuses for slots in 2026 have a terrible habit of capping your winnings. I’m not talking about a 50x wagering requirement. I’m talking about a max cashout of £50 or even £20. You hit a big win on a slot, say 100x your bonus, and you can only withdraw a tiny fraction of it.

This is the single most annoying thing about these offers. You think you are having fun, you hit a nice bonus round on a game like “Big Bass Bonanza,” and then you realize you can only take out £20. It feels like a scam. I always check the terms and conditions for this specific detail. Look for the “Max Cashout” or “Max Withdrawal” clause. If it’s below £100, I usually skip it. It’s not worth the frustration.

That said, there are exceptions. PlayOJO is famous for having no wagering requirements on their free spins. You win £5, you get £5. No caps. That is rare. Most other casinos will have a cap. So, when you are hunting for the best slots for fun uk 2026 no deposit games, always, always check the cashout limit. It’s the difference between a fun session and a frustrating one.

How to Find the Best Slots for Fun UK 2026 No Deposit Games (A Quick Guide)

I’m going to give you a simple process. It’s not complicated, but most people skip the important steps.

  1. Check the License: Only play at UKGC or MGA licensed casinos. I’ve seen too many unlicensed sites disappear with deposits. Stick to the big brands.
  2. Read the T&Cs for the Bonus: Look for the wagering requirement (35x is standard), the max cashout (I want at least £100), and the game contribution (slots usually count 100%).
  3. Check the Payment Methods: If you want to use crypto, make sure the casino supports it. I use Bitcoin or Litecoin. Check if they charge a fee for deposits or withdrawals.
  4. Test the Game: Before you play with real money, use the no deposit bonus to test the slot. See if you like the volatility. If you hate the game, don’t play it just because it’s free.

This process has saved me from wasting time on bad offers. It works.
